Guwahati, 10 July (HS): As part of the nationwide employment initiative of the Government of India, the Northeast Frontier Railway (NFR) will organize job fairs at three major locations - Guwahati, Dimapur and Siliguri on July 12 at 10:30 am. Organised by the Ministry of Railways in collaboration with other central ministries, these job fairs aim to distribute appointment letters to newly selected candidates for various central government posts. Sources informed that 47 job fair sites have been finalised to be held simultaneously across the country, from urban metropolises to small regional centres. These events are being coordinated by Indian Railways and will be graced by Union Ministers and Members of Parliament who will personally hand over the appointment letters to the selected candidates. A total of 625 candidates selected for various posts in different government departments will be handed over appointment letters at the fair hosted by NFR Zone. In Guwahati, the event will be held at NFR's Rang Bhavan at Maligaon and will be graced by Union Minister for Ports, Shipping and Waterways Sarbananda Sonowal. The venue at Dimapur is Town Hall, Super Market Lane, Half Nagarjan where Union Minister for Parliamentary Affairs and Minority Affairs Kiren Rijiju will be present. In Siliguri, the job fair will be held at VIP Officers Rest House, Kashmir Colony, New Jalpaiguri where Minister of State for Road Transport and Highways Ajay Tamta will be present.
